To require low heat build-up and durability with respect to a construction vehicle large-sized tire, in view of the fact that a construction vehicle such as a large-sized damp is operated for a long period of time in a state of loading a heavy load.SOLUTION: A rubber composition is obtained by mixing in the ratio of 0.5-3.0 pts.mass of a specific hydrazide compound, 1-5 pts.mass of zinc oxide, and 30-60 pts.mass of carbon black having N2SA of 60-150 m2/g, based on 100 pts.mass of diene rubber containing 80 pts.mass or more of natural rubber, and is prepared by passing a first step of obtaining a mixture by mixing a hydrazide compound and carbon black, and a second step of obtaining a mixture by mixing zinc oxide to the mixture obtained in the first step. A maximum arrival temperature at the time of mixing in the first step is 140-170°C, and a storage elastic modulus and a breaking elongation have a specific relation.SELECTED DRAWING: None
